ADA, Okla. – Chickasaw Nation Election Secretary Rita Loder announced candidates seeking four legislative seats and one judicial seat within the Chickasaw Nation. The filing period closed Wednesday, June 8, 2016 at 4:30 p.m
Pontotoc District Seat 5 candidate Lisa J. Billy of Lindsay received no challenger. Incumbent Mary Jo Green will retire in October.
Pickens District Seat 3 incumbent legislator Linda Briggs of Marietta will face challengers Judy Foster of Mannsville and Michael T. Watson of Ardmore
Panola District Seat 1 incumbent legislator Beth Alexander of Achille will face challenger Clint James Hardison of Mead, Oklahoma.
Tishomingo District Seat 2 incumbent legislator Timothy K. Colbert of Sulphur will retain his seat as no challengers filed for the position.
Supreme Court Seat 1 incumbent Mark H. Colbert of Ardmore will retain his seat as no challengers filed for the position.
The candidates that did not receive a challenger will be elected by a one-vote margin, by the act of filing for office shall be counted as an affirmative vote.
Registered Chickasaw voters will vote by mail ballots, with ballots being mailed to registered Chickasaw voters July 7, 2016.
Ballots must be returned to the Chickasaw Nation Election Commission no later than 10:30 a.m. July 26, 2016. No hand delivered ballots will be accepted.
The Chickasaw Nation Election Commission shall conduct and supervise the ballot counting beginning at 11 a.m. July 26, 2016, at the Chickasaw Community Center in Ada. Results of the elections shall be announced the same day.
